Winスクールのオンラインセミナー 新人プログラマ/Web制作者のための実践Git講座
もう黒い画面は怖くない!
業界標準バージョン管理ソフト
GitをCUIから完全マスター!
開発の現場で必ずと言っていいほど利用されているバージョン管理ソフトGitは、大量のドキュメントを扱う際にデータの変更履歴を管理するツールです。開発現場ではGitとCUIを組み合わせて使用するのがプロの常識。
本講座では、パソコンの基本機能「コマンドプロンプト(ターミナル)」を使用し、Gitを操作するための「コマンド」を実際に打ち込みながら学習します。
※CUI(Character-based User Interface)とは、Windowsでは「コマンドプロンプト」、Macでは「ターミナル」を指します。
新人プログラマ/Web制作者のための
実践Git講座
本講座ではコマンドプロンプトとGitの基本コマンドを学習し、
実際にお手元のパソコンでコマンドを打ち込みながらバージョン管理の手法を身に付けます。
※受講前にGitのインストールとGitHubのアカウント作成(メールアドレス登録)を行っている事が前提です。
※Gitのインストール方法はこちらをご確認ください。
※GitHubのアカウント作成方法はこちらをご確認ください。
カリキュラム内容
Gitとは・バージョン管理とは・ステージングエリア・リポジトリ
- Git利用の大まかな流れ
- Githubとは ・チーム開発 ・ソーシャルコーディング
初期設定
- コラボレーター登録
- 公開鍵・秘密鍵の作成
コマンドプロンプトの使い方
- コマンドプロンプトとは
- 対象フォルダ内のファイルの一覧を表示する(dir:ディレクトリ一覧表示)
- 対象フォルダを移動する(cd:ディレクトリを移動する)
Gitコマンドを使ってみよう
- 作業用に全ファイルを取得する(clone:リポジトリ複製)
- ファイルを編集する
- 元データに反映させる修正済みファイルを事前登録する(add:ステージングエリアにファイルを登録する)
- 修正ファイルを反映予定から外す(reset:ステージングエリアからファイルの登録を解除する)
- 取得済みファイルの一覧を表示して、反映予定のファイルがどれか確認する。(status:ローカルリポジトリ内のadd状態のファイルを確認する)
Gitコマンドを使ってみよう
- 自分の復元可能な作業履歴を登録する(commit:コミット)
- コミットメッセージ(編集記録)の書き方
- 登録した作業履歴の一覧を表示(log:コミットの履歴を確認する)
- 指定した作業履歴に戻す(reset:コミットを取り消す)
- チームの復元可能な作業履歴を作る(push:ローカルリポジトリをリモートリポジトリへアップロードする)
- 自分以外の作業履歴を取得済みファイルに反映させる(fetch:リモートリポジトリの内容を取り寄せる)
- 作業対象ファイルが別のチームメンバーと重なった時の統合処理を行う(merge:他のメンバーの修正内容を自身のファイルに統合する)
- コンフリクトとは
- fetchとmergeを行う(pull)
- ブランチとは
- 枝分かれした作業履歴の表示・作成・削除(branch)
- 枝分かれした作業履歴の切り替え(checkout)
- 一連の流れの再確認
- 課題 ファイルを作ってコミットしてみよう
- 課題 ブランチを作ってマージしてみよう
- プルリクエストとは
こんな方におすすめ
- 業界で主流のバージョン管理ソフト・手法を学んでみたい方
- 黒い画面(コマンドプロンプト)で、具体的に何ができるのか分からない方
受講前提スキル
- インターネットの閲覧程度のパソコン基本操作ができる方
※「業務中のしまった!を帳消しにする魔法のツール バージョン管理ソフト Git講座」を受講していなくてもご受講いただけます。本セミナーはCUIを使用するため、よりIT/WEB業界を志す方に向けた内容となっております。
※受講者のスキルレベルを事前にヒアリングさせていただき、レベルに合わせた説明を行うため、安心してご受講ください。
この講座の受講で身につくこと
- バージョン管理について理解できるようになる
- Gitが使えるようになる
- ・受講料:
- 税抜30,000円(税込33,000円)
- ・受講料:
- 税抜6,000円(税込6,600円)
- ・教材費:
- 受講料に含む(郵送)
- ・受講時間:
- 5時間30分
- ・募集定員:
- 最大10名まで
講師からのおすすめポイント
「バージョン管理」や「コマンド」と聞くと、難しそうと思われる方が多いと思います。ですが、決してそんなことはありません!Gitは利用する流れさえイメージできれば、あとは少しのキーワードと使いどころを覚えるだけ。「基本」を大事にするセミナーなので、お伝えする技術はこれからのお仕事で必ず活きてくるはず。Gitに不慣れな方、コマンドに苦手意識がある方、これからIT/WEB業界を目指す方におすすめのセミナーです!
受講に必要な環境
受講に際する注意点
- インターネット回線速度および、パソコンの動作検証についてはお客様にてお願いします。
- 当日、回線とパソコン不具合により万一受講ができない場合も、キャンセルはできませんのでご注意ください。
- 受講料は講習実施日の7日前までにご入金をお願いします。
- 期日までにご入金の確認が出来ない場合は自動的にキャンセルとなりますのでご注意ください。
開講日程の確認とお申し込み
下記の講座・日程より、ご自宅などでオンライン受講をご希望の方はセミナー受講を申し込むを、
Winスクールの教室で受講をご希望の方は教室での受講を申し込む(※対象講座のみ)をお選びいただき、
画面の指示に沿ってお申し込みを進めてください。
下記の講座・日程より、受講をご希望の方はセミナー受講を申し込むをお選びいただき、
画面の指示に沿ってお申し込みを進めてください。
お申し込みから受講までの流れ (オンライン受講の場合)
- Step1
お申し込み - お申し込み画面に必要事項を記入のうえ、お申し込みください。
- Step2
受講料のご入金 - クレジットカードまたは銀行振り込みで受講料をご入金ください。
- Step2
受講の確定 - ご希望の受講日程で受講が確定しましたらメールにてご連絡いたします。
- Step3
Zoom URL受け取り - ご入金後にメールにてセミナー接続用のZoom URLを送付いたします。
- Step3
Zoom URL受け取り - 受講日程確定後にセミナー接続用のZoom URLを送付いたします。
- Step4
Zoomで授業に参加 - 受講日当日に事前配布したZoom URLにアクセスして参加してください。
リクエスト開催のお申し込み
「リクエスト開催」は、お客様のご要望により開催日時を指定できるサービスです。なお、追加料金は不要です。ご利用に際し下記注意事項についてあらかじめご了承ください。
- リクエスト開催は本日より5週間以降の日程を承ります。
- 開催の可否はリクエスト開催のお申し込みから10日以内に連絡いたします。
- お支払い方法については開催決定後にメールでご案内いたします。
- 各種割引・クーポンコードはご利用いただけません。悪しからずご了承くださいませ。
- 講師手配の都合でご希望に添えない場合がございます。